Here for sale we have a lightly modified Gibson Les Paul Classic '1960' electric guitar in Cherry Sunburst finish. Made in the USA in 2004, this guitar features a set-neck construction comprising a traditionally weight-relieved Mahogany body with Carved Pain Maple top, Mahogany neck and 22 fret Rosewood fingerboard, inlaid with aged 'Snot Green' Trapezoids. This guitar is fitted with Nickel hardware including A Nashville Tune-O-Matic bridge, StopBar Tailpiece and Gibson Deluxe tuning machines with 'Tulip' Keystone buttons. Special features of this particular model include '1960' engraved pickguard, '60s SlimTaper neck profile and 'Les Paul Classic' silkscreen headstock logo. A pair of Gibson humbuckers are installed, with a Burstbucker 2 in the neck and Burstbucker 3 in the bridge. These are wired to the traditional Les Paul controls. The Mahogany neck plays exceptionally well, with the '60s SlimTaper profile offering a refined playing experience over the traditional '60s profile. It's certainly a neck that lends itself well to a wide variety of styles; substantial enough to sustain a comfortable grip for chord playing, yet slim enough for fast, articulate playing. The 12" fingerboard radius is as comfortable and practical as ever, with the Rosewood offering a smooth and sumptuous surface under the fingers. The aged inlays are a nice touch, reminding you of the prestige of the instrument while navigating the 24.75" scale. Whilst the body is weight-relieved, the weight remains a healthy 9.1lbs - ensuring an authentic Les Paul playing experience. The pair of Gibson humbuckers installed in this guitar deliver thick, full-bodied tones that are unmistakably Les Paul. The neck position is round and smooth, with plenty of low end and a broad midrange that is perfect for your solo tones and lead lines. The bridge position offers brighter sounds, cutting through the mix easily and saturating into a rich distortion as you drive the amp. The Les Paul has long been famed for its incredible sustain, and this particular guitar easily lives up to those expectations with seemingly endless amounts of buttery long notes ringing out. The controls are nice and responsive, allowing you to dial in a wide range of tones without going anywhere near a pedalboard. It's easy to see why this is such a well regarded model within the Les Paul line up, delivering a refined yet authentically vintage playing experience, tone and vibe. Luthier Report Our ID: 1021024504816 Weight: 9.1lbs Serial: 040789 Aesthetic Condition: Headstock: Overall very good condition. Mild to moderate scratching and indentation of the front face is visible under direct light. This is most notable around the machine heads. Lighter scratching to the other faces of the headstock is visible under direct light and close scrutiny. The bass side top corner of the headstock shows very light indentation which light pierces the finish. A very light crack in the lacquer is present at the treble side rear face which presents no structural concern. Neck: Overall very good condition. Light indentation and scratching to the rear of the neck is apparent throughout the register, most notably at the bass side behind the 9th fret where the wood is slightly exposed. This marking can be felt under the thumb but does not impact the overall playability of the instrument. Light ‘blooming’ or clouding of the finish is present throughout the rear. Any markings to the fingerboard are difficult to discern. Body: Overall very good condition. All aspects of the body demonstrate light to mild indentation and scratching, piercing the finish in places. This is most notable at the treble side edge of the front face near the controls where a finish repair has been completed to an amateur standard, covering the exposed wood but not blending particularly well with the surrounding finish. Further chipping which exposes the wood can be seen at the treble side bridge post and at the waist between the pickups. The rear face shows some light chipping at the treble side edge of the lower bout, as well as light indentation to the centre consistent with buckle rash. Condition of Frets: The frets demonstrate mild signs of use, not affecting playability. Very light indentation is apparent in the early register and flattening of the crown is present throughout. There is moderate material remaining for any future fret work the new owner may wish to perform. Current Set Up: Truss Rod: Fully functional. Truss Rod Tool (5/16" Wrench) included. Hardware: Excellent condition. The bridge has been replaced with a Nashville bridge and the stopbar with a lightweight nickel one. The machine heads have been replaced with Grovers. No original hardware included. Structural: No structural concerns. Height of the string from the 12th Fret-1.5mm - Bass 2mm Please be aware that the action on a guitar may move slightly in transit and this measurement is the current height. Strings on Guitar - 10-46 Electrics: Fully functional. The pickups have been replaced with a Gibson Burstbucker 2 & 3 set. The original pickups are included in the case. Case & Accessories: Original Gibson Hard Case The case displays signs of previous use with scuff marks and general wear and tear.Truss rod tool and original pickups included in the case.
